A significant benefit of using sample simple resume templates lies in their ATS-friendliness. Complex designs, graphics, and unusual fonts can often confuse ATS software, leading to a resume being rejected before it even reaches a human reviewer. Simple templates prioritize plain text and standard formatting, ensuring that the resume is easily parsed and understood by these systems. This increases the chances of the resume being properly indexed and considered for the position.

Action verbs and quantifiable achievements

Using strong action verbs and quantifying your achievements are crucial for a compelling resume. Action verbs bring your experience to life and showcase your proactive nature, while quantifiable achievements provide concrete evidence of your skills and contributions. Instead of simply listing duties, focus on the impact you made in each role. This approach demonstrates your value to potential employers in a clear and measurable way.

When describing your accomplishments, avoid vague statements like "responsible for managing projects." Instead, use action verbs like "managed," "led," "coordinated," or "oversaw," and then quantify the results. For example, "Managed cross-functional project teams of up to 10 members, delivering projects 15% under budget and 10% ahead of schedule." This provides specific details about your responsibilities and highlights your success.

Template customization for impact

A simple resume template provides a strong foundation, but its true power lies in strategic customization. Tailoring the template to reflect your unique skills and experience for each specific job application is crucial for standing out. This goes beyond simply filling in the blanks; it involves thoughtfully crafting each section to resonate with the target employer and the specific requirements of the role.

Start by carefully analyzing the job description. Identify the key skills, experiences, and qualifications the employer is seeking. Then, review your resume and highlight the areas that directly address those requirements. Reorder sections, emphasize relevant achievements, and adjust the language to mirror the employer's phrasing. The goal is to make it immediately clear to the hiring manager that you are a strong fit for the position.

Beyond highlighting relevant skills, focus on quantifying your accomplishments whenever possible. Instead of simply stating your responsibilities, demonstrate the impact you made in previous roles. Use numbers, percentages, and specific examples to showcase your achievements. For example, instead of saying "Managed social media," say "Increased social media engagement by 30% in six months through targeted content strategy." These quantifiable results provide concrete evidence of your capabilities.

Consider adding or removing sections based on the job requirements. If the job emphasizes project management experience, include a "Projects" section highlighting relevant projects and their outcomes. If the job requires specific technical skills, ensure those skills are prominently displayed in your "Skills" section. If a particular certification is highly valued, move it to the "Education & Certifications" section and bold it for emphasis.

Common resume writing mistakes

One of the most frequent errors is a lack of tailoring. A generic resume sent to multiple employers screams "I didn't bother to research your company." Each application should be customized to highlight the skills and experience most relevant to the specific job description. Analyze the job posting carefully and ensure your resume clearly demonstrates how your qualifications align with the employer's needs. Use keywords from the job description to optimize your resume for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S).

Another significant mistake is failing to quantify achievements. Instead of just listing responsibilities, illustrate your impact with concrete numbers and results. For example, instead of stating "Managed social media accounts," say "Increased social media engagement by 30% within six months, resulting in a 15% increase in website traffic." Quantifiable results make your accomplishments more tangible and compelling to potential employers.

Ignoring the importance of formatting and clarity can also significantly hurt your chances. A cluttered or confusing resume can be immediately dismissed. Use clear fonts, consistent formatting, and ample white space to ensure readability. Proofread meticulously for grammar and spelling errors, as these mistakes can create a negative impression. Consider using a simple, ATS-friendly resume template as a starting point.

Finally, omitting essential information or including irrelevant details are common pitfalls. Ensure your contact information is accurate and up-to-date. Include a concise and compelling summary or objective statement that highlights your key skills and career goals. Conversely, avoid including outdated or irrelevant experience that doesn't support your application. Focus on showcasing your most relevant and impressive qualifications.

What information should you absolutely include in a simple resume template? At a minimum, your resume should feature your contact information (name, phone number, email address, and optionally, a LinkedIn profile or portfolio link), a concise professional summary or objective statement, a list of your key skills, your work experience (including job titles, company names, dates of employment, and bullet points outlining your responsibilities and achievements), and your education. Depending on your industry and experience level, you may also want to include sections for projects, certifications, awards, or volunteer work. Remember to tailor your resume to each specific job you're applying for, highlighting the skills and experiences that are most relevant to the position.

Optimizing for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S)

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S) are software applications used by recruiters and employers to collect, sort, scan, and rank job applications. To ensure your simple resume template passes through these systems effectively, it's crucial to understand how they work and tailor your resume accordingly. The goal is to make your resume easily readable and searchable, allowing the ATS to accurately extract relevant information and rank you appropriately for the target roles.

Several key strategies can significantly improve your resume's ATS compatibility. First, focus on using relevant keywords found in the job description. These keywords should be naturally incorporated into your skills section, job descriptions, and even your summary. Avoid using unusual formatting, graphics, or images, as these can often confuse ATS parsers. Instead, stick to a simple, clean layout that prioritizes text. Use standard section headings like "Experience," "Skills," and "Education" to help the ATS identify different parts of your resume.

Furthermore, choose an ATS-friendly file format like .docx or .pdf (but be mindful that some older ATS versions may prefer .doc). When using .pdf, ensure it's a text-based PDF and not an image-based one, as the latter cannot be parsed by the ATS. Use a clear and legible font, typically around 10–12 points, and avoid excessive use of tables or columns which can disrupt the parsing process. Regularly review and update your resume with relevant keywords and ensure all information is accurate and consistently formatted to maximize your chances of success with ATS.
